Project Overview:
The project is an iconic mixed-use high rise residential tower located in, Qatar, designed to reflect modern luxury living within the heart of a rapidly developing waterfront district. Rising to a height of approximately 112 meters, the development integrates premium residential units with podium-level amenities and retail facilities, offering residents an elevated lifestyle experience.

Key Features:

  • 30-storey mixed-use tower (1 Basement + Ground + 3 Podiums + 26 Residential Floors).
  • Total built-up area of approximately 43,800 sq.m.
  • Residential mix comprising 1-, 2-, and 3-bedroom apartments designed with functional layouts and premium finishes.
  • Retail spaces integrated at the ground and podium levels for added convenience.
  • Parking facilities accommodating over 400 vehicles across basement and podium levels.
  • Sustainable design approach aligned with GSAS 3-Star environmental standards.
  • Elegant façade treatments and efficient core layouts optimized for natural lighting and ventilation.

JEC Scope:
As the Mechanical Consultant, JEC Design Consultants is responsible for the full mechanical design scope, including:

  • HVAC System Design – central air-conditioning system ensuring energy efficiency and thermal comfort across all zones.
  • Plumbing and Drainage Systems – design of domestic water supply, water storage, and sanitary drainage systems in compliance with Qatar Construction Specifications (QCS) and local authority standards.
  • Fire Protection Systems – design of firefighting networks and equipment as per QCDD and NFPA requirements.
  • Coordination with Sustainability and GSAS Parameters – ensuring optimized mechanical performance contributing to energy conservation.
  • Integration with Building Management System (BMS) for monitoring and control of mechanical services.
  • Close coordination with the architectural and structural teams to achieve a high-performance, sustainable, and functional residential development.
